Death of Son

Squire Farmer mentioned in the record of James Edward Farmer Name Squire Farmer gender Male Wife Lovas V Moony Son James Edward Farmer Other information in the record of James Edward Farmer from Kentucky Death Records Name James Edward Farmer Event Type Death Event Date 1921 Event Place Wheatcroft, Webster, Kentucky, United States Event Place (Original) Wheatcroft, Webster, Kentucky Gender Male Father's Name Squire Farmer Mother's Name Lovas V Moony Citing this Record

"Kentucky Death Records, 1911-1963," database, FamilySearch (https://familysearch.org/ark:/61903/1:1:N9TC-G4P : 20 October 2016), Squire Farmer in entry for James Edward Farmer, 1921; citing Wheatcroft, Webster, Kentucky, United States, Office of Vital Statistics, Frankfort; FHL microfilm 1,943,360
